Why grandparents seeing their grandkids is good for everyone
By: J.L. Rose
As if most grandmothers needed another reason to see their grandkids.
It turns out the more grandparents see their grandkids, the better their mental health, according to the National Poll on Healthy Aging, based at the University of Michigan’s Institute for Healthcare Policy and Innovation.
Data from the Poll on Healthy Aging shows grandparents who see their grandkids more are less likely to say they feel isolated. Specifically, 78% of grandparents who see grandchildren daily or almost daily said they rarely feel isolated, compared to 65% of grandparents who only see their grandchildren every few months or less.
Grandparents spending time with their grandkids is actually mutually beneficial, according to Christian Pay, professor, Utah State University Extension.
Grandparents provide acceptance, patience, love, stability, wisdom, fun and support to their grandchildren. This, in turn, has positive effects on a child’s well-being,” Pay wrote.
How can moms help cultivate this important relationship? Pay suggests:
Help facilitate frequent visits between your parents and kids.
Take advantage of technology to stay help your parents and kids stay in touch.
Help your children write letters to their grandparents.
If moms have a trusting relationship with their parents, take advantage of the grandparent-grandchild relationship and take some time for yourself.
